Which program is right for you?

MIT Sloan Campus life
MBA

A full-time, two-year MBA program.

Leaders for Global Operations

A two-year, dual-degree program awarding an MBA from MIT Sloan and an SM from MIT School of Engineering.

MBA Early (Deferred admissions option)

Deferred admission program; candidates work two to five years before enrolling in the MBA program.

MIT Evening MBA

An MBA program designed for working professionals.

Master of Finance

A 12- or 18-month graduate program in finance.

Master of Business Analytics

A 12-month graduate program in business analytics.

PhD

A doctoral program that researches management science, economics, finance, marketing, operations, strategy, and other business disciplines.

Undergraduate

Undergraduate degrees offered in management, business analytics, and finance.

Master of Science in Management Studies

Combine an international MBA with a graduate degree in management science; available to partner and affiliate school students only.

Executive Programs

MIT Executive MBA

A 20-month executive MBA program for mid-career professionals.

MIT Sloan Fellows MBA

A one-year, full-time MBA program for mid-career professionals.

System Design & Management

A master's degree program combining engineering and management for mid-career professionals.

Executive Education

Non-degree programs for senior executives and high-potential managers.

Visiting Fellows

A non-degree, customizable program for mid-career professionals.
